Lophius budegassa
Lophius budegassa, the blackbellied angler or blackbellied monkfish, is a species of marine ray-finned fish belonging to the family Lophiidae, the goosefishes, monkfishes and anglers. This species is found in the eastern Atlantic Ocean and the Mediterranean Sea.

Time the record covers
At least 1.7 million years on record.
The record covers at least 5.333 Mya to 3.6 Mya. No occurrence read is dated outside 7.246 Mya to 1.8 Mya.
5 occurrences of Lophius budegassa on record. Bar height is expected occurrences, not a count: each fossil is spread across the span it is dated to, so a tall narrow bar means tight dating and a low wide one means loose.
